I've got an oil leak that I cant find. It seems to be coming from the oil cooler area. I felt around the adapter the oil filter screws on and it did have some oil on it but more so around the cooler. Any ideas?

Do a leakdown check on the engine. I've seen cases on the turbo engine if it runs lean it will toast the rings, distort the bore, and break the ring lands. People seem to be getting greedy with the boost without enough octane, and or, lean fuel curve. It can happen quicker than you imagine. The oil will be coming from the crankcase vent if this is the case. Run a longer hose out the hood and take for a blast, if it pukes out oil the engine is toast. Or test with a leakdown guage. 4-5% is normal, anything in the 15-20% range and its toast. Not good news but hope it helps. Mike Knapp#17
